Simultaneous Determination of Cu²⁺, Co²⁺ and Ni²⁺ by Fiber-Optic Spectroscopy in the Visible and Near-Infrared Range

The simultaneous quantitative determination of dissolved Cu²⁺, Co²⁺ and Ni²⁺ ions is important in many fields. These include metallurgy, geology, industrial wastewater analysis and the monitoring of biotechnological processes. In many cases, their concentrations need to be measured directly at the sampling site or in-line during an operating process. The Challenge of Metal Ion Monitoring […]

About Our Company
art photonics GmbH, founded in Berlin in September 1998, is one of the worldwide leaders in development and production of specialty fiber products for a broad spectrum from 300 nm to 16 µm. Unique technologies of Polycrystalline Mid InfraRed (PIR-) fibers and Metal coated Silica fibers are used for assembly of various spectroscopy probes for medical diagnostics and industrial process control, in volume production of fiber for medical and industrial lasers, for different fiber bundles, etc. Since January 2024 art photonics GmbH is a member of NYNOMIC GROUP.

Breaking News: Mid-IR PAT with longest ATR fiber probes

IRsweep in  a collaboration with Pfizer and art photonics, have investigated the possibility of using very long mid-IR fibers in a spectroscopic setup. These are the world’s longest mid-IR fibers ever used for spectroscopy. IRis-F1 dual comb mid-IR spectrometer from IRsweep with a laser spanning the 1200 –1290 cm1 spectral range was coupled with 10m long ATR Mid-IR fiber probe from art […]
